It's a very deep commentary. It's mostly technical from the Systematic Theology perspective. The authors concatenates the Romans concepts and unfolds them very carefully. He guides the reader through the pattern that Paul uses to explain the message. Nygren also warns about a "aphoristic" reading of Romans and our "persistent greek way of thinking" in trying to understand Paul. It's a wonderful piece of scholarship that goes deep into the essence of Romans. It's not a piece of cake and requires careful study. The minister will benefit greatly from this book both personally and for preaching/teaching.
